Ahmed Elzawawy is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Oncology and Economics and Econometrics. According to data from OpenAlex, Ahmed Elzawawy has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 353 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, 8 papers in Oncology and 6 papers in Economics and Econometrics. Recurrent topics in Ahmed Elzawawy’s work include Advances in Oncology and Radiotherapy (10 papers),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(7 papers) and Economic and Financial Impacts of Cancer (4 papers). Ahmed Elzawawy is often cited by papers focused on Advances in Oncology and Radiotherapy (10 papers),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(7 papers) and Economic and Financial Impacts of Cancer (4 papers). Ahmed Elzawawy collaborates with scholars based in Egypt, United States and Tanzania. Ahmed Elzawawy's co-authors include Eduardo Cazap, T. Peter Kingham, Ian Magrath, Isaac F. Adewole, Anita Asiimwe, Beatrice Wiafe Addai, Seth Wiafe, Hussein Khaled, Daniela Cristina Stefan and Wilfred Ngwa and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er and The Lancet Oncology.
